Multiple DPS schools will close or release early on Friday due to potential record-breaking heat

Temperatures across Denver reached record levels on Thursday and not much is expected to change on Friday as temperatures close in on triple-digits.

As a result of the heat, multiple schools in the Denver Public Schools District will either be closed or release early on Friday, according to the district.

Despite the potential of back-to-back days with record high’s, temperatures are expected to cool down into the mid 80’s on Sunday.
